BetMGM has teamed up with Fremantle to launch The Lion’s Share, a brand-new pricing game on the legendary TV show The Price Is Right. It’s the first fresh addition since 2021 and will debut on September 22 during the show’s 54th season. Contestants will have a shot at prizes worth up to $500,000.
How The Lion’s Share Works
Players will guess the prices of everyday items. Each correct guess earns them a ball, which goes into a wind tunnel chamber. Every ball can either unlock a prize — like cash, cars, or trips — or wipe out everything they’ve collected.

Online Version Coming in 2026
BetMGM isn’t stopping at the TV launch. An online casino version of The Lion’s Share is set for 2026, adding to its growing library of exclusive games.

BetMGM’s TV Game Show Push
This isn’t BetMGM’s first move into TV game show territory. Earlier this year, the company announced a wider partnership with Fremantle to create online casino games based on hit shows like Family Feud and The Price Is Right.
The group also has strong ties to Wheel of Fortune. MGM Resorts and Entain launched a dedicated Wheel of Fortune online casino app in Ontario and New Jersey, supported by promotions during the show itself.
Beyond game shows, BetMGM has been rolling out slots tied to famous franchises. These include The Wizard of Oz with Warner Bros. and, more recently, a Friends slot game created with London studio Atlantic Digital.
